How Maite Irma VEP Works

Maite Irma VEP leverages a hypervisor, a software layer that manages the underlying hardware and allocates resources to VMs. This hypervisor creates a virtualized environment that allows VMs to execute independently.

Each VM consists of its own operating system, applications, and files, operating in complete isolation from other VMs. This isolation ensures that software conflicts and resource contention do not interfere with VM operations.
